SUMMARY

Responsible for providing support to the kitchen in general. This refers to anything from cooking to cleaning

and organizing the kitchen to be able to offer a safe and unforgettable culinary experience to our guests

JOB DUTIES

Provides friendly, personalized service to all guests.

Maintains established par levels for food, beverages and service supplies. Takes inventory, reorders supplies.

Receives merchandise, confirms it with the order, labels it (if necessary), and stores it in the proper location.

Follows the First-in/First-out inventory management system to prevent unused and/or expired items.

Adheres to all applicable company, brand, and local health department requirements.

Prepares & arranges food & beverage items in an attractive, abundant-looking, organized, clean presentation in-

line with company / brand standards. Continuously monitors and replenishes the buffet as needed.

Maintains temperature control so that all hot/cold food is safe for consumption.

Setup dishes/trays, napkins, utensils, cups and other service ware.

Maintains cleanliness & appearance of dining & service areas – arranges furniture, clears and cleans tables,

cleans spills, removes trash.

Break down buffet, properly disposing of food items that cannot be reused; Properly stores reusable food items.

Washes and stores plates, serving equipment including utensils, displays and chafing pans.

Cleans dispensers and equipment daily. Performs routine extensive cleaning per manufacturer's

recommendations.

Cleans service and dining area. Vacuum carpet, mops floor, wipes walls, etc.
